Technical Specifications

Comprehensive guide to available 316 SS tubing sizes and material properties.

Material Grade Outer Diameter Wall Thickness Tolerance Surface Finish Yield Strength
316L Stainless Steel 1/4" (6.35mm) 0.035" ± 0.002" Bright Annealed 290 MPa
316L Stainless Steel 3/8" (9.53mm) 0.049" ± 0.003" Electropolished 290 MPa
316L Stainless Steel 1/2" (12.70mm) 0.065" ± 0.005" Bright Annealed 290 MPa
316L Stainless Steel 3/4" (19.05mm) 0.083" ± 0.005" Cold Drawn 290 MPa
316L Stainless Steel 1" (25.40mm) 0.109" ± 0.010" Mill Finish 290 MPa
316L Stainless Steel 1.25" (31.75mm) 0.125" ± 0.010" Cold Drawn 290 MPa
316L Stainless Steel 1.5" (38.10mm) 0.154" ± 0.015" Mill Finish 290 MPa
316L Stainless Steel 2" (50.80mm) 0.216" ± 0.020" Cold Drawn 290 MPa

02

How does cold drawing improve tube performance?

Cold drawing increases the yield strength of the steel and provides a far superior surface finish and tighter dimensional tolerance compared to hot-rolled alternatives.

03

What is the difference between 316 and 316L tubing?

316L contains a lower maximum carbon content, which prevents carbide precipitation during welding, making it the preferred choice for welded assemblies.
